What is an Adobe Workday specialist?

An Adobe Workday specialist is a professional who manages and integrates Adobe software solutions with Workday, a leading cloud-based human resources and finance management platform. Their role typically involves configuring, maintaining, and optimizing the integration between Adobe tools (such as Adobe Sign or Adobe Experience Manager) and Workday to streamline business processes like digital document management and HR workflows. They may also provide technical support, troubleshoot integration issues, and train end-users to ensure seamless operation across platforms.

How do Adobe Workday specialists typically collaborate with HR and IT teams to implement new features or workflows?

Adobe Workday specialists often serve as a bridge between HR and IT departments when implementing new features or workflows in the Workday platform. They work closely with HR partners to gather requirements and understand business needs, while also coordinating with IT teams to ensure technical feasibility and data integrity. Regular meetings, collaborative documentation, and user testing sessions are common practices to align all stakeholders and ensure smooth deployment. This collaborative approach helps streamline processes and supports both end-user adoption and ongoing optimization.

Job description

How a Watch Officer will Make an Impact: Effective interactions with the team to achieve a mission are driven by clear communication, synchronized collaboration, and unified problem-solving. The Watch Officer supports services by providing continuous watch, briefing, and support for the DTRA Operations Center and Incident Management System The Watch Officer acts as the primary POC for managing operational data of the operation center. They use technical systems to monitor data feeds, apply analytical skills to assess threats or hazards in real time, and deploy communication tools to ensure leadership has an accurate, up-to-date operational picture What You’ll Need to Succeed: The Watch Officer must maintain a constant state of readiness and ensure the continuous tracking of all operational data in support of the operations center. The Watch Officer must anticipate contingencies: Foreseeing potential emergencies, reducing response times, and initiating swift, coordinated actions.  The Watch Officer should keep up with changing technologies, standard operating procedures, and the tactical/strategic environment. Required Education: High school diploma Required Experience: 3-5 years working in a DOD /Government operations/command center  Required Technical Skills: Hands on working knowledge of Adobe Product Family, Microsoft Excel, Microsoft Office, Microsoft PowerPoint, Microsoft Product Family, Microsoft Word. Security Clearance Level: Active DoD TS/SCI (prior to start) Preferred Skills: Working hands on experience with Geographic Information Systems (GIS),  Location: Customer Site only – Fort Belvoir, VA Typical workday consists of a 12-hour shift either 6AM-6PM or 6PM-6AM - three 12-hour shifts, and a 4-hour shift, each week, or three 12-hour shifts and an 8 hour shift every other week. Since we are limited staff, this is not always the same, but we try to keep it as consistent as the mission will allow. Citizenship Required: US Citizenship Frequently Asked Vendor Questions: What is the mission of the program/contract? Countering Weapons of Mass Destruction (WMD) activities worldwide. What will a typical workday look like for the Contractor? Is this a team setting? The typical workday consists of a 12-hour shift either 6 AM – 6 PM or 6 PM - 6 AM.  Tracking mission support data and providing support to the Government Civilian (GS).  It is a team setting, each watch team consists of 4 people (Military 1-2, GS, Contractor) What are the top three skillsets the candidate should have? Situational Awareness & Information Synthesis - Monitoring complex command and control (C2) systems, tracking real-time operational feeds, Crisis Management & Decisiveness - Executing emergency checklists, coordinating rapid response protocols, multitasking during active incidents, and making firm, logical decisions during time-sensitive crises, Communication, Briefing, & Incident Reporting - Drafting clear situation and incident reports (SITREPs), delivering concise verbal intelligence briefings to senior leaders, and coordinating securely across external and internal agencies
